Is nitro coffee made with nitrogen?

Nitro cold brew is made by infusing the base brew with nitrogen to give it a rich, creamy head, similar to that of nitro draft beer such as Guinness. Nitrogen (N2) bubbles are smaller than carbon dioxide (CO2) bubbles and, when infused in the coffee, give it a luxurious mouthfeel.

Is nitrogen safe to breathe?

Nitrogen is an inert gas, meaning it doesn’t chemically react with other gases, and it isn’t toxic. But breathing pure nitrogen is deadly That’s because the gas displaces oxygen in the lungs. Unconsciousness can occur within one or two breaths, according to the U.S. Chemical Safety and Hazard Investigation Board.

What are nitrogen infused drinks?

A nitro drink for all: beer, coffee, tea & soft drinks Nitro drinks are beverages that have been infused with nitrogen gas , plain and simple. The nitrogen infusion process produces a rich, silky texture and a thick and creamy foam head. The most famous example of a nitro drink is the Guinness Stout.

What is the point of nitrogen infused coffee?

The nitrogen bubbles give the cold brew a silky smooth texture and enhance its flavor , something coffee can lose when brewed the regular way, according to Matt Hartings, a chemistry professor at American University. Hartings says coffee’s flavor compounds decompose when reacting with oxygen in the air during brewing.

What is in the bottom of a Nitro Cold Brew can?

Inside each nitro cold brew coffee can, there is a nitrogen widget Inside that widget are millions of microscopic, gaseous nitrogen bubbles waiting to be released.

What is nitrogen infused beer?

A nitro beer contains more nitrogen gas and less carbon dioxide (CO2) gas compared to a traditional beer The foam created by nitro bubbles is thicker and lasts longer. Also, because there is less CO2 in the beer, carbonation is minimal, paving the way for a velvety smooth texture.

How is Starbucks Nitro cold brew made?

Our Nitro Cold Brew is created when our signature Cold Brew (slow-steeped for 20 hours) is infused with nitrogen as it pours from the tap Nitrogen infusion creates microbubbles, giving the coffee a cascading, frothy texture.

Is nitrogen better than carbonation?

Carbon dioxide is highly soluble in water-based liquids whereas nitrogen has a much lower solubility Thus, a keg or bottle pressurized with carbon dioxide will have much more CO2 dissolved in the beer compared to gas dissolved in a nitrogen-pressured keg or bottle.
